The three-drug protocol typically begins with an anesthetic or sedative, followed by a second drug to paralyze the inmate and a third drug — typically potassium chloride — to stop the prisoner’s heart. Executions in Japan are carried out by hanging, and the country has seven execution chambers, all located in major cities. To date, nineteen people, all male, have been executed in the United States in 2025, fifteen by lethal injection, two by nitrogen hypoxia, and two by firing squad.
